Enzyme Inhibition
Paul F. Hollenberg
Abstract
Paul F. Hollenberg
Abstract
This chapter contains sections titled: Introduction Mechanisms of Enzyme Inhibition Competitive Inhibition Noncompetitive Inhibition Uncompetitive Inhibition Product Inhibition Transition-State Analogs Slow, Tight-Binding Inhibitors Mechanism-Based Inactivators Inhibitors That Are Metabolized to Reactive Products That Covalently Attach to the Enzyme Substrate Inhibition Partial Inhibition Inhibition of Cytochrome P450 Enzymes Reversible Inhibitors Quasi-Irreversible Inhibitors Mechanism-Based Inactivators References
